sounds like you may have an Dual Boot system there Bryan, hmmm, if it is the NTLDR then it definatly sounds like a NT4, 2K or XP system file has been deleted although your stating that the OS is 98, this is a confusing one, if it a 98 machine, reboot with the boot disc in, once at the command prompt type the following

SYS C:
this will copy your system files from your 98 boot disc to the hard drive. BUT, make sure that you are definatly running windows 98 or else it could be a long reinstall.good luck.
